Convert ASCIIDOC to RST
Fast, free, and secure ASCIIDOC to RST conversion. No registration required.
Xonvert's browser-based asciidoc to rst tool is used by thousands of people daily. Try it — no account required. AsciiDoc Document files serve best in O'Reilly books, Red Hat documentation and enterprise technical writing scenarios. reStructuredText is better suited for Python documentation, Sphinx-based docs and technical writing. Xonvert has processed millions of document conversions, and AsciiDoc Document to reStructuredText is consistently one of the most reliable format pairs. Xonvert processes everything client-side using WebAssembly, so your files never touch a server.
Top Reasons to Convert ASCIIDOC to RST
There are strong reasons to convert ASCIIDOC to RST:
Social media ready: Platforms like Instagram, Twitter, LinkedIn, and Facebook prefer reStructuredText format for uploads, ensuring your content displays correctly.
Cross-device access: reStructuredText files open seamlessly on Windows, macOS, Linux, iOS and Android — unlike AsciiDoc Document, which may require specialized software.
Embedding support: reStructuredText files embed cleanly in websites, documents, and presentations without requiring additional plugins or viewers.
Feature support: reStructuredText supports the standard for Python documentation (Sphinx), which may not be available or optimal in the AsciiDoc Document format.
Metadata handling: reStructuredText has robust metadata support, allowing you to embed titles, tags, and descriptions that travel with the file.
Social media ready: Platforms like Instagram, Twitter, LinkedIn, and Facebook prefer reStructuredText format for uploads, ensuring your content displays correctly.
Cross-device access: reStructuredText files open seamlessly on Windows, macOS, Linux, iOS and Android — unlike AsciiDoc Document, which may require specialized software.
Embedding support: reStructuredText files embed cleanly in websites, documents, and presentations without requiring additional plugins or viewers.
Feature support: reStructuredText supports the standard for Python documentation (Sphinx), which may not be available or optimal in the AsciiDoc Document format.
Metadata handling: reStructuredText has robust metadata support, allowing you to embed titles, tags, and descriptions that travel with the file.
How ASCIIDOC and RST Differ
| Feature | ASCIIDOC | RST |
|---|---|---|
| Full Name | AsciiDoc Document | reStructuredText |
| Category | Document | Document |
| Compression | Lossless | Lossless |
| Key Strength | richer feature set than Markdown for complex documentation | the standard for Python documentation (Sphinx) |
| Key Weakness | steeper learning curve than basic Markdown | less intuitive syntax than Markdown for some constructs |
| Primary Use | O'Reilly books | Python documentation |
| Developer | Stuart Rackham | David Goodger |
| Year Released | 2002 | 2002 |
Step-by-Step: Convert ASCIIDOC to RST
Converting ASCIIDOC to RST with Xonvert is straightforward:
1. Upload source — Drop your ASCIIDOC file onto this page. Works with files from any location on your device.
2. Verify and adjust — Check that the source was detected correctly. Tweak advanced options if you're an experienced user.
3. Process — Click Convert. Xonvert's engine handles the ASCIIDOC to RST transformation in-browser.
4. Save output — Your RST file downloads with the original name and new extension. Ready for immediate use.
1. Upload source — Drop your ASCIIDOC file onto this page. Works with files from any location on your device.
2. Verify and adjust — Check that the source was detected correctly. Tweak advanced options if you're an experienced user.
3. Process — Click Convert. Xonvert's engine handles the ASCIIDOC to RST transformation in-browser.
4. Save output — Your RST file downloads with the original name and new extension. Ready for immediate use.
Quality & Fidelity
Xonvert preserves embedded metadata (EXIF, XMP, ID3 tags, etc.) whenever the reStructuredText format supports it. Format-exclusive metadata fields that have no equivalent in reStructuredText are gracefully omitted without affecting the converted content. Quality in this conversion depends primarily on your source file. A high-quality AsciiDoc Document input produces an excellent reStructuredText output. Since the target format is lossless, output quality matches your input exactly. AsciiDoc Document encodes data using mathematical algorithms that preserve every data point. reStructuredText prioritizes exact data preservation. The conversion maps between these approaches intelligently.
Document conversion from AsciiDoc Document to reStructuredText involves translating formatting, layout, fonts, and embedded content between document models. Complex formatting like tables, headers, footers, and page breaks are mapped as accurately as possible. Some format-specific features (macros, track changes, advanced styles) may not have direct equivalents in the target format.
The ASCIIDOC to RST conversion applies format-appropriate algorithms to ensure maximum data fidelity. Processed by Asciidoctor (Ruby) or original AsciiDoc (Python)
Document conversion from AsciiDoc Document to reStructuredText involves translating formatting, layout, fonts, and embedded content between document models. Complex formatting like tables, headers, footers, and page breaks are mapped as accurately as possible. Some format-specific features (macros, track changes, advanced styles) may not have direct equivalents in the target format.
The ASCIIDOC to RST conversion applies format-appropriate algorithms to ensure maximum data fidelity. Processed by Asciidoctor (Ruby) or original AsciiDoc (Python)
Why People Convert ASCIIDOC to RST
Common scenarios for ASCIIDOC to RST conversion:
• Newsletter content — Email marketing platforms have strict format requirements. Converting ASCIIDOC to RST ensures your content renders correctly in every inbox.
• Software compatibility — Your editing software may require RST input. This conversion ensures seamless import.
• Portfolio creation — Designers and creators convert ASCIIDOC files to RST when building portfolios for job applications or client showcases.
• Quick previews — Convert ASCIIDOC to RST for quick previews when the original format requires specialized software to view.
• Freelance deliverables — Clients often request RST format specifically. Quick conversion from your ASCIIDOC working files saves time.
• Accessibility compliance — Certain accessibility standards require specific formats. Converting to RST can help meet WCAG or ADA requirements.
• Newsletter content — Email marketing platforms have strict format requirements. Converting ASCIIDOC to RST ensures your content renders correctly in every inbox.
• Software compatibility — Your editing software may require RST input. This conversion ensures seamless import.
• Portfolio creation — Designers and creators convert ASCIIDOC files to RST when building portfolios for job applications or client showcases.
• Quick previews — Convert ASCIIDOC to RST for quick previews when the original format requires specialized software to view.
• Freelance deliverables — Clients often request RST format specifically. Quick conversion from your ASCIIDOC working files saves time.
• Accessibility compliance — Certain accessibility standards require specific formats. Converting to RST can help meet WCAG or ADA requirements.
Got Questions? We Have Answers
What are the advantages of RST over ASCIIDOC?▼
reStructuredText offers the standard for Python documentation (Sphinx), while AsciiDoc Document is known for richer feature set than Markdown for complex documentation. The best choice depends on your specific needs — compatibility, quality, or file size.
How does Xonvert compare to desktop software?▼
Xonvert offers comparable quality to desktop converters with the convenience of browser-based access. No installation, no updates, instant availability.
Is it safe to convert my ASCIIDOC files here?▼
Absolutely. Your files never leave your device — all processing happens in your browser using WebAssembly technology.
Is there an API for ASCIIDOC to RST conversion?▼
Xonvert is a browser-based tool without a server API, since all processing happens client-side. For automated conversion, you can use Xonvert's PRO features or integrate the underlying open-source libraries directly.
Are my files uploaded to a server?▼
No. Zero files are transmitted anywhere. Xonvert processes everything using client-side JavaScript and WebAssembly. Your files stay on your machine.
Can I preview the RST output before downloading?▼
Yes. Xonvert shows a preview of your converted file so you can verify the result before saving it to your device.
Can I convert password-protected ASCIIDOC files?▼
Encrypted or DRM-protected files cannot be converted. You'll need to remove protection first using the original software.